As part of the “Family” theme cluster, a temporary presentation on the subject of _Language Families_ has been set up. The manuscripts on display showcase the linguistic diversity of the finds from the Turfan collection. Languages represented include those from the Indo-European family (Sanskrit, Tocharian, etc.), the Sino-Tibetan language family (Chinese, Tibetan, Tangut), the Turkic language family (Old Turkic), the Mongolian language family, and the Afro-Asiatic language family (Syro-Aramaic) are represented.
